SBA 504 Loans Now Allow Refinancing of Small Business Debt

During a press conference on June 24 with Eric Zarnikow, Associate Administrator of SBA’s Office of Capital Access and Chris Crawford, President of NADCO – the trade association of America’s Certified Development Companies - Mills outlined the new refinancing provisions for small businesses that are expanding their stores, facilities or fixed assets.

The new refinancing provisions will also provide flexibility for banks and other small business lenders who want to reduce their credit risk on existing mortgage loans that are maturing in the next few years that were made to qualifying borrowers. By utilizing the benefits of SBA loan guarantees, lenders will reduce their loan-to-value ratio and maintain their banking relationships with their business borrowers while reducing their cost of reserves.

American Land Title Association Appoints National Arbitration Forum as New Administrator for Title Insurance Arbitrations

http://www.arbitration-forum.com – After a comprehensive review of its Title Insurance Arbitration Rules (TIAR) and arbitration system, the American Land Title Association (ALTA) has appointed the National Arbitration Forum as its new administrator for title insurance arbitrations. The TIAR as administered by the National Arbitration Forum creates a fair, transparent, efficient and cost-effective system for the resolution of disputes that may arise between title insurance companies and insureds under title insurance policies.

Should Warning Labels be Printed on the Apple iPod and other MP3 Players?

T-Gone Remedies, Inc. a major supplier of tinnitus treatment products on the web, today called for warning labels to be printed on MP3 players, especially those with the output capabilities of the Apple iPod, which can reach 120 decibels.

In addition to New York state senators introducing bills seeking to limit the use of MP3 players when crossing a crosswalk because of the increasing number of pedestrian deaths being attributed to "iPod Oblivion", these devices are increasingly being blamed for hearing loss and tinnitus as a result of the exposure to loud noise these devices can cause.
